Benefits of Light-Filtering Curtains in the Bedroom

 Creating a calm, comfortable, and aesthetically pleasing bedroom doesn’t always require major renovations—sometimes, the right window treatment can make all the difference. Light-filtering curtains are becoming increasingly popular among homeowners who want the perfect balance between natural light and privacy. Unlike blackout curtains that completely block sunlight or sheer curtains that offer very little privacy, light-filtering curtains sit perfectly in the middle. They soften harsh daylight, reduce glare, enhance room ambiance, and create a soothing environment ideal for both relaxation and daily living.

1. Soft, Natural Light Without Harsh Glare

One of the biggest advantages of light-filtering curtains is their ability to diffuse sunlight. Instead of letting bright, direct light flood the bedroom, these curtains gently filter it, creating a warm, cosy glow. This soft natural light can instantly make your bedroom feel brighter, more inviting, and visually balanced.

Light-filtering curtains help:

  • Reduce glare on screens and mirrors

  • Prevent harsh sunlight from fading furniture or décor

  • Maintain brightness without the overwhelming intensity

This makes them ideal for bedrooms with large windows or rooms that receive strong morning or afternoon sun.

2. Balanced Privacy With Daytime Visibility

Privacy is a top concern in bedrooms, and light-filtering curtains provide an excellent solution. Their fabric is woven in a way that allows light to pass through while preventing outsiders from seeing inside your room—especially during the daytime.

This makes them a wonderful choice for:

  • Ground-floor bedrooms

  • Apartments close to neighbouring buildings

  • Bedrooms with street-facing windows

You get the benefits of natural light without compromising your personal space.

4. Ideal for Layered Curtain Designs

If you love stylish interiors, light-filtering curtains are perfect for layering, a popular décor technique that combines different curtain types to create depth and functionality.

A common combination is:

  • Sheer curtains for aesthetic softness

  • Light-filtering curtains for daytime privacy

  • Blackout curtains for nighttime darkness

This layered approach gives you full control over:

  • Light levels

  • Privacy

  • Heat insulation

  • Bedroom style and textures

Light-filtering curtains act as the essential middle layer, offering flexibility for both day and night needs.

5. Energy Efficiency & Temperature Control

Many homeowners don’t realise how much window treatments impact energy efficiency. Light-filtering curtains provide a moderate level of insulation, helping regulate bedroom temperature throughout the year.

They help:

  • Reduce heat during summer by filtering intense sunlight

  • Retain warmth in winter by adding a fabric barrier

  • Lower energy bills by reducing reliance on artificial lighting

  • Keep the room comfortable with natural brightness.

Although they are not as insulating as thermal or blackout curtains, their ability to soften sunlight contributes significantly to maintaining a balanced indoor temperature.

6. Aesthetic Appeal for Modern Bedroom Décor

Light-filtering curtains are available in a wide variety of fabrics, colours, patterns, and textures, making them incredibly versatile for interior design. Whether your bedroom style is modern, minimalist, traditional, or Scandinavian, there is always a light-filtering fabric that enhances the overall look.

Popular choices include:

  • Linen light-filtering curtains for an airy, natural vibe

  • Cotton blends for a clean, classic look

  • Faux silk or jacquard for a luxurious touch

  • Neutral shades like beige, grey, ivory, and taupe for minimal décor

Because these curtains soften the light, they also enhance the appearance of wall colours, furniture, and décor elements, making the entire bedroom look more polished and cohesive.

7. Protects Furniture & Decor From Sun Damage

Direct sunlight can cause:

  • Fading of furniture

  • Discolouration of carpets

  • Damage to wooden surfaces

  • Deterioration of artwork or wall frames

Light-filtering curtains act as a protective layer, reducing harmful UV rays while still allowing enough natural light to brighten the room. This helps preserve the beauty and lifespan of your bedroom décor.
